Red Fox kits are weaned by 5wks old. But they will continue to suckle. As long as their mother is producing milk & tolerates them hammering on her. At around 8wks old. The female will take some of her little out exploring/learning & hunting in the late pm. At 12wks old the kits pretty much come & go on their own from the den site. I have yet, to see a Red pup hunt with one of it's siblings. Rather they are singular/lone hunters. Unlike coyote pups.
